Dada Saheb Phalke Award For Manna Dey

New Delhi, Sep 30 (PTI) Renowned playback singer Manna Dey has been nominated for the prestigious Dada Saheb Phalke award for the year 2007.

Officials in the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ting told PTI today that Dey's name was finalised earlier this week by a five-member committee.

The 90-year-old singer will be conferred the award in a ceremony on October 21st by President Pratibha Patil .

Dey, one of the greatest playback singers in Indian cinema, ruled the playback music scene from the 1950s to the 1970s. He has sung more than 3,500 songs.

The award, named after the father of Indian cinema Dada Saheb Phalke, is the highest honour in Indian Cinema.
